Galina Stancheva (Bulgarian: Галина Станчева, born July 31, 1952) is a Bulgarian former volleyball player who competed in the 1980 Summer Olympics in Moscow, USSR.
In 1980, Stancheva was a member of the Bulgarian team that won the bronze medal in the Olympic tournament.
